John Joseph Blanchard, 55, of Mesa, Arizona, passed away on June 19, 2025, at home surrounded by loving family after a courageous battle with metastasized stage 4 colorectal cancer.
John was born on February 4, 1970 in Carmel, New York, the son/daughter of Donald and Priscilla Blanchard (Nichols).
John graduated Valedictorian from Germantown Central High School in 1988, then went on to SUNY New Paltz, earning a degree in English Literature. Next he completed the Computer Science courses at Western Connecticut University, without conferring a degree. He completed his Masters in Accounting at the University of Phoenix in 2014.
John married Maria Hase [Dommerich] on August 29, 2024 at Superstition Manor in Mesa, with Pastor Michael Long officiating. Maria and John have no children of their own. John is survived by Maria’s son, Luke Hase.
John worked as a Supervisor of Chemical Production at ATMI, as a Process Technician at Free Scale, and then as a Financial Processor at Vanguard. John was the recipient of a Manufacturing Excellence Award for the Most Significant Manufacturing Contribution in Q3 2014 at Freescale.
He also received the Quality Champion Award in August 2011 at Freescale. John especially loved the Yankees and Fantasy Baseball. Capt. Awesomest was his team name. Growing up he also played baseball. His position was catcher, but he occasionally played pitcher. You never knew where a baseball was coming from though as John was ambidextrous.
John was a member of Dayspring United Methodist Church. He volunteered for Big Brothers Big Sisters, Family Promise, and the Neighbor Program at Aster Empowered Aging. John also served in the Peace Corps in Kyrgyzstan. He was on the Finance Committee at Dayspring.
Favorite memories of John include his intelligence and humor. John was soft-spoken and humble; he made his family laugh every day.
Remaining to cherish John’s memory are Maria Hase, wife; her son, Luke Hase; brother, Donald Blanchard, Jr. (Sunshine Blanchard); sister, Priscilla (Dyan) Blanchard (John Servider, Sr., partner); niece and nephews, Allyson Servider, John Servider, Jr., and Colin Blanchard; and grand-niece, Gabriella Servider. John was preceded in death by his parents, Donald and Priscilla Blanchard.
